超完美CSS設計風格指南 | 誠品線上

ざっくりつかむ: CSS設計

作者 高津戸壮
出版社 聯合發行股份有限公司
商品描述 超完美CSS設計風格指南:,★一口氣搞懂Web開發現場應該要懂的CSS相關知識★解決您在開發時遇到的困難★解決團隊協作開發的溝通問題隨著前端開發的複雜度增加,出現各種以R

內容簡介

內容簡介 ★一口氣搞懂Web開發現場應該要懂的CSS相關知識 ★解決您在開發時遇到的困難 ★解決團隊協作開發的溝通問題 隨著前端開發的複雜度增加,出現各種以React、Vue.js 等處理CSS的方法,HTML套用樣式的手法也是五花八門。因此,開發人員肯定會對CSS感到頭大,該怎麼應用CSS?該使用哪種工具才好? 本書為網站製作和前端開發領域的設計師與開發人員提供了易於理解的CSS設計指引,您可藉由本書學到最新的觀念與CSS方法論,做出符合專案需求的最佳CSS設計。

作者介紹

作者介紹 高津戸壮高津戶壯 曾經參與眾多網站、網頁應用程式的HTML、CSS、JavaScript實作,現主要負責承攬案件的前端相關實作、設計、技術指導,擅長領域包括可擴充性的HTML模板設計與實作、Javascript使用者介面的進階設計與實作。

產品目錄

產品目錄 第1章 關於編寫CSS 第2章 缺少CSS設計會遇到的困擾 第3章 先來瞭解BEM 第4章 BEM的B=區塊 第5章 BEM的E=元素 第6章 BEM的M=修飾符 第7章 BEM的其他內容 第8章 SMACSS:基礎規範 第9章 SMACSS:布局規範 第10章 SMACSS:主題規範 第11章 功能類別 第12章 命名空間式前綴詞 第13章 設計區塊間的留白:前篇 第14章 區塊間的留白設計:中篇 第15章 區塊間的留白設計:後篇 第16章 在專案中應對自如 第17章 推薦設計指引 第18章 使用建置製作CSS:不直接使用完成的CSS 第19章 使用建置製作CSS:Sass 第20章 使用建置製作CSS:Autoprefixer 第21章 使用建置製作CSS:PostCSS 第22章 進階元件:通用型區塊、限定型區塊 第23章 進階元件:區塊嵌套 第24章 功能優先

商品規格

書名 / 超完美CSS設計風格指南
作者 / 高津戸壮
簡介 / 超完美CSS設計風格指南:,★一口氣搞懂Web開發現場應該要懂的CSS相關知識★解決您在開發時遇到的困難★解決團隊協作開發的溝通問題隨著前端開發的複雜度增加,出現各種以R
出版社 / 聯合發行股份有限公司
ISBN13 / 9786263242449
ISBN10 / 6263242442
EAN / 9786263242449
誠品26碼 / 2682288152008
頁數 / 272
注音版 /
裝訂 / P:平裝
語言 / 1:中文 繁體
尺寸 / 23X17X1.6CM
級別 / N:無

試閱文字

自序 : 本書是講述CSS設計的參考書。正在煩惱該如何編寫CSS的人,翻閱後若覺得有所幫助,筆者將會欣喜萬分。

何謂編寫CSS?
投入前端工程開發的人肯定皆會接觸CSS,但涉入多麼深的程度就因人而異。筆者任職的PixelGrid,職員僅數十名,主要業務為網站架設與APP實作。雖然PixelGrid主打前端工程的相關技術,但專門編寫CSS的人員卻不多,大家多多少少都會編寫CSS。除了對屬性(property)有一定程度的瞭解外,對於怎麼編寫CSS、如何管理完成的CSS,具有一定程度上的知識。

現在回頭想想,我並不曉得自己是如何學會編寫CSS的,市面上沒有系統性解說相關思維的書籍。雖然CSS的參考資料多不勝數,有介紹各種屬性呈現的效果⋯⋯等等,但該考慮什麼事情、該注意什麼來編寫CSS、該如何管理完成的CSS,就幾乎沒有相關的統整教材。然後,關於這種編寫CSS的能力,不易簡單描述應該具備什麼知識,即便事前記住網站的內容,也難以三言兩語說明清楚。

幫助您了解如何編寫以及管理CSS
交給這個人編寫CSS,全部皆迎刃而解;這個人不太擅長編寫CSS,但能夠汲取編寫人員的想法來實作。怎麼習得這類能力呢?「依靠經驗」是最不負責任的講法,但從經驗獲得的能力,具體又是什麼樣的技能呢?本書將會聚焦於「怎麼編寫CSS、如何管理完成的CSS」,期望幫助讀者大致掌握相關知識。

幫助您成為一名稱職的前端工程師
本書的預設讀者是想要擔任前端工程師的新人,排除已經具備相當功力的高手。另外,預設讀者還有雖不太熟悉網頁技術,但想要提升開發技能的人員。對於這些涉獵不深的人員,切勿不負責任地強求邊做邊學來累積經驗。如前所述,這種能力無法靠單純硬背知識、理解工作原理來習得。因此,請先把本書當作參考書來閱讀,裡頭統整了下述欲傳達的內容:
.瞭解這些知識後,有助於委託其他人工作。
.瞭解這些知識後,在CSS設計上可與團隊有效地溝通。

期望本書能夠對讀者有所幫助。

最佳賣點

最佳賣點 : ★一口氣搞懂Web開發現場應該要懂的CSS相關知識
★解決您在開發時遇到的困難
★解決團隊協作開發的溝通問題